Rated Voltage: The rated voltage of this Fr-PVC building wire is 450/750V, where 450V is the voltage between conductors, and 750V is the voltage between the conductor and the ground. This voltage level fully complies with the electricity standards for low-voltage equipment in building electrical systems, and can provide stable and safe power transmission guarantee for lighting, power distribution, and weak current systems in various buildings, meeting the basic electricity needs of most civil and industrial buildings.
Conductor Type and Structure: It includes two types: BV (single-core hard conductor) and Bvr (Multi-Core soft conductor). The BV type adopts a single solid Copper Conductor, and its diameter varies according to the wire gauge. For example, the conductor diameter of 0.5mm² BV Wire is about 0.8mm, and that of 2.5mm² BV wire is about 1.78mm. This single solid structure makes the BV wire hard, not easy to deform during laying, and has good tensile performance. The Bvr type is stranded by multiple fine Copper Wires. Taking 2.5mm² Bvr wire as an example, it is usually stranded by 19 fine copper wires with a diameter of about 0.41mm. The multi-strand stranded structure endows the Bvr wire with excellent Flexibility, which can be easily bent into various angles and adapt to complex wiring environments.
Wire Gauge Specifications: The product has a wide range of wire gauge specifications, covering multiple grades from 0.5mm² to 25mm². 0.5mm² wires are usually used for internal connection of small electronic devices or indicator light circuits; 1mm² and 1.5mm² wires are suitable for low-power electrical equipment such as household lighting fixtures and small switch sockets; 2.5mm² wires can meet the electricity needs of general household appliances such as TV sets, washing machines, and electric fans; 4mm² wires are often used for appliances with slightly higher power such as air conditioners and electric water heaters; wires with 6mm² and above specifications are suitable for power supply lines of high-power appliances such as central air conditioners and large commercial equipment.
Insulation Layer Parameters: The insulation layer is made of flame-retardant polyvinyl chloride (Fr-PVC) material, and its thickness varies from 0.6mm to 1.4mm according to the wire gauge. For example, the insulation layer thickness of 0.5mm² wire is about 0.6mm, that of 2.5mm² wire is about 0.8mm, and that of 10mm² wire reaches 1.2mm. The insulation layer has excellent insulation performance, with a volume resistivity of not less than 1×10¹⁴Ω·cm, which can effectively block current leakage and ensure electrical safety. At the same time, the insulation layer has passed strict voltage withstand tests, with no breakdown phenomenon when subjected to 2000V AC voltage for 5 minutes.
Flame Retardant Grade: The flame retardant grade reaches Class C, which is a more important safety indicator in Building wires. According to relevant standards, Class C Flame Retardant Wires, after being burned by an open flame for 30 seconds and then the fire source is removed, the flame can self-extinguish within 60 seconds, and no drips will be generated during combustion to ignite the combustibles below. This feature can effectively delay the spread of fire along the wires in case of a building fire, gaining valuable time for personnel evacuation and fire fighting.
Temperature Resistance Range: The temperature resistance range of Fr-PVC Insulation Material is -15℃ to 70℃. Within this temperature range, the wire can maintain stable performance without insulation layer cracking or accelerated aging due to temperature changes. Whether in cold winter or hot summer, it can adapt to the temperature environment of different areas inside the building, ensuring the stability of power transmission.
Mechanical Properties: The wire has good mechanical properties, with a tensile strength of not less than 12MPa and an elongation at break of not less than 150%. This enables the wire to withstand certain tensile and bending stresses during laying and installation, and is not prone to conductor breakage or insulation layer damage. At the same time, the wire has excellent wear resistance, which can resist friction and collision in daily use.
Standard Compliance: All specifications of Fr-PVC building wires comply with relevant domestic and foreign standards such as GB/T 5023.3 and IEC 60227. These standards make strict regulations on the Conductor Material, insulation performance, flame retardant performance, mechanical properties of the wire, ensuring the quality and safety of the product, and also enabling the wire to be widely used in various domestic and foreign construction projects.
Residential Buildings: In residential projects, BV wires are often used for main lines concealed in walls, such as main power supply lines in living rooms, bedrooms, kitchens and other areas. Due to its hard texture and stable structure, it is not easily affected by external factors when buried in walls or pipes, and can maintain good performance for a long time. Bvr wires are mostly used for branch lines such as lamp installation and switch connection. Their flexibility makes wiring in narrow spaces such as ceilings and wall gaps very convenient, and can easily cope with various turning and bending needs. For example, when installing a chandelier, Bvr wires can flexibly pass through the connection between the lamp holder and the ceiling to ensure the normal power supply of the lamp.
Commercial Buildings: The electrical systems of commercial buildings such as shopping malls and office buildings are relatively complex, requiring high performance and flexibility of wires. BV and Bvr wires can be flexibly used in combination, taking into account the stability of fixed wiring and the flexibility of equipment connection. In fixed wiring scenarios such as large shelf lighting and central air conditioning power supply in shopping malls, BV wires can provide stable and reliable power transmission; while in the connection lines of office equipment such as computers and printers in office areas, the flexibility of Bvr wires facilitates the movement of equipment and the arrangement of lines, reducing the trouble caused by line entanglement.
Public Buildings: Public buildings such as hospitals, schools, and libraries have extremely high safety requirements, and the Class C flame retardant performance of Fr-PVC building wires plays an important role here. In hospitals, the power supply lines of various medical equipment need to be highly safe and reliable. The stable performance of BV wires ensures the normal operation of the equipment, while Bvr wires facilitate the movement and maintenance of the equipment. In school classrooms, laboratories and other places, the flame retardant performance of wires is particularly important. In case of fire, the Class C flame retardant feature can effectively prevent the spread of fire along the wires, gaining time for the evacuation of teachers and students.
Industrial Buildings: In auxiliary areas of some industrial plants, such as offices, rest rooms, and warehouses, this Fr-PVC building wire is also often used. For low-power lighting equipment, ventilation fans, etc., wires with 2.5mm² and below can be selected; for temporary power supply lines of some small electric tools, the flexibility of Bvr wires allows them to be easily dragged and moved to meet temporary electricity needs.
Weak Current Systems: In addition to power distribution and lighting systems, the wire is also suitable for wiring of building weak current systems, such as auxiliary power supply lines of telephone lines and network lines, and shielding layer grounding of cable TV signal transmission lines. Due to its good insulation performance, it can effectively reduce electromagnetic interference and ensure stable transmission of weak current signals.
Conductor Material: The conductor is made of electrolytic copper with a purity of more than 99.95%. This high-purity electrolytic copper has extremely high conductivity, which can effectively reduce resistance loss during current transmission and improve power transmission efficiency. Compared with ordinary copper materials, electrolytic copper has extremely low impurity content, which greatly reduces the degradation of conductivity and heating caused by impurities. At the same time, electrolytic copper has good ductility and plasticity, which is convenient for wire drawing, stranding and other processing techniques, ensuring the quality and performance stability of the conductor.
Insulation Layer Material: The insulation layer is made of polyvinyl chloride (Fr-PVC) material with flame retardants added. Polyvinyl chloride itself has good insulation performance and chemical stability. By adding specific flame retardants, it has excellent flame retardant performance. This Fr-PVC material can not only effectively block current, but also inhibit combustion reactions and reduce smoke generation when encountering an open flame. Compared with other insulation materials, Fr-PVC material has relatively low cost and mature processing technology, which is suitable for mass production. In addition, this material also has certain chemical corrosion resistance, which can resist the erosion of some common chemical substances and prolong the service life of the wire.
Color Style: The wires have various colors, which are convenient for distinguishing different line functions. Among them, yellow-green is the special color for grounding. According to electrical specifications, the grounding line must use yellow-Green Wires, so that the grounding line can be quickly identified during construction and maintenance to avoid misoperation. Red, yellow, and green are usually used as phase lines, while blue and black are mostly used as neutral lines. Wires of different colors can clearly distinguish phase lines, neutral lines, and ground lines during wiring, making the line layout of the electrical system more standardized and orderly, and also facilitating later maintenance and repair. For example, in the distribution box of a residence, the function of each line can be quickly judged through wires of different colors, improving maintenance efficiency.
Copper Smelting and Casting: First, electrolytic copper raw materials with a purity of more than 99.95% are put into a smelting furnace for smelting. During the smelting process, the temperature and time are strictly controlled to ensure that the copper material is completely melted and impurities are fully separated. The molten copper after smelting is subjected to purification treatments such as degassing and slag removal, and then cast into copper billets. The quality of the copper billet directly affects the performance of the subsequent conductor, so during the casting process, it is necessary to ensure that the structure of the copper billet is uniform, without pores, cracks and other defects.
Conductor Drawing: According to different wire gauge specifications, the copper billet is drawn into copper wires of the required diameter through a wire drawing machine. The wire drawing machine uses precision molds to draw the copper billet into copper wires of the required diameter through step-by-step stretching. During the drawing process, it is necessary to strictly control the drawing speed, tension and lubrication conditions to ensure that the diameter of the copper wire is uniform and the surface is smooth. For the single solid conductor of BV wire, it can be directly drawn into a copper wire of the corresponding diameter; for the multi-strand Stranded Conductor of Bvr wire, the copper wire needs to be drawn into a thinner specification to prepare for the subsequent stranding.
Conductor Annealing: The drawn copper wire has high hardness and needs to be annealed. The copper wire is put into an annealing furnace and heated under a certain temperature and protective atmosphere, so that the internal structure of the copper wire changes, reducing hardness and improving flexibility and conductivity. The annealing temperature and time are precisely controlled according to the diameter and material of the copper wire to ensure the annealing effect. The copper wire after annealing treatment has significantly improved conductivity and mechanical properties, and is more suitable for use as wire conductors.
Conductor Stranding (for Bvr Type): For Bvr wires, multiple strands of annealed fine copper wires are stranded according to a certain stranding direction and pitch. The stranding process is carried out on special stranding equipment, which can precisely control the stranding pitch and tension to ensure that each strand of copper wire is evenly stressed and tightly stranded. The stranded conductor not only has greatly enhanced flexibility, but also its conductive cross-sectional area remains stable, which can meet the requirements of power transmission.
Insulation Layer Extrusion: The Fr-PVC Insulation Material is put into the extruder, heated and melted, and then evenly coated on the surface of the conductor through a mold to form an insulation layer. During the extrusion process, it is necessary to strictly control the extrusion temperature, pressure and speed to ensure that the insulation layer has a uniform thickness, a smooth surface, and is closely combined with the conductor. The online thickness measurement system monitors the thickness of the insulation layer in real time to ensure that it meets the design requirements. For wires of different wire gauge specifications, corresponding molds need to be replaced to ensure the matching between the insulation layer and the conductor.
Cooling and Solidification: The wire with the extruded insulation layer enters the cooling water tank for cooling and solidification. During the cooling process, water is evenly sprayed on the surface of the wire to make the Fr-PVC material cool and shape quickly, ensuring the dimensional stability and mechanical properties of the insulation layer. The cooling water temperature needs to be strictly controlled to avoid cracks or internal stress in the insulation layer due to excessive cooling speed.
Spark Test: The cooled wire is tested meter by meter through a high-voltage spark tester to check the integrity of the insulation layer. The tester applies a certain high voltage on the surface of the wire. If there are pinholes, cracks and other defects in the insulation layer, spark discharge will occur. The equipment will immediately alarm and mark the defect location for subsequent processing. This link ensures the quality of the wire insulation layer and effectively prevents electric leakage accidents caused by insulation defects.
Printing Identification: On the surface of the wire's insulation layer, product information is printed by a printing machine, including product name, specification model, rated voltage, production batch number, execution standard, manufacturer, etc. The printing should be clear and firm, not easy to fall off, so that users can identify and trace product information.
Take-up and Packaging: Qualified wires are taken up according to the specified length, usually using reels or coiled packaging. During the take-up process, the take-up tension should be controlled to avoid excessive stretching or twisting of the wire. During packaging, necessary protection is provided for the wire, such as wrapping with plastic film, to prevent the wire from being polluted and damaged during storage and transportation.
Packaging Methods: There are mainly two packaging methods for Fr-PVC building wires: reel packaging and coiled packaging. For wires with larger wire diameters (such as 10mm² and above) or longer lengths (such as 100 meters, 200 meters), reel packaging is usually adopted. The reel is made of high-strength wood or steel, which has good bearing capacity and can ensure that the wire is not damaged during winding. The size of the reel is designed according to the wire diameter and length of the wire, and the general diameter is between 30cm and 100cm. For wires with smaller wire diameters (such as 6mm² and below) and relatively short lengths (such as 50 meters, 100 meters), coiled packaging is mostly used, in which the wires are neatly wound into a disc shape and packaged with plastic film or cartons.
Packaging Materials: In reel packaging, the wood for the reel is selected from hard and not easily deformable pine or fir, which is processed after drying to prevent the reel from being damp and deformed during storage and transportation. The steel reel is made of high-quality low-carbon steel, which has high strength and corrosion resistance after welding, spraying and other processes. In coiled packaging, the plastic film is made of polyethylene material, which has good moisture-proof and dust-proof performance and can effectively protect the wire from the external environment. The carton is made of corrugated cardboard, which is tough and has a certain compressive strength, which can better protect the wire.
Packaging Marking: Both reel packaging and coiled packaging have clear product marks printed on the packaging surface. The marking content includes product name (Fr-PVC building wire), specification model (such as BV-450/750V-2.5mm², Bvr-450/750V-4mm²), rated voltage, length, flame retardant grade (Class C), execution standard, production batch number, production date, shelf life, manufacturer's name, address, contact information, etc. These marks not only facilitate users to quickly understand the basic situation of the product, but also are conducive to product quality traceability and after-sales service.
Packaging Protection: In order to further protect the wire, some protective measures are taken during the packaging process. For reel-packaged wires, a layer of soft material, such as cotton cloth or foam, is placed between the wire and the reel to prevent the insulation layer from being damaged due to direct friction between the wire and the reel. Coiled wires maintain appropriate tension during winding to avoid loosening or excessive stretching of the wire. In addition, all packages must be well sealed to prevent moisture, dust, etc. from entering the package and polluting the wire.
